Freshman tennis player's run ends at ITA regional competition

Freshman Josh MacTaggart's great run came to an end Sunday at the Wilson/ITA Regional Championship.
 
MacTaggart, a freshman from the United Kingdom, advanced to the singles round of 8 before falling to freshman sensation Ryan Lipman of Vanderbilt 6-3, 6-2. Lipman knocked IU's Lachlan Ferguson out of the tournament on Saturday.
 
MacTaggart hung in early, but he struggled against Lipman's serve. Lipman won all nine games on his serve and frustrated the IU freshman with his shots down the line.
 
No other IU player advanced to Sunday.
